FrontEndDev
28.9K subscribers
1.85K photos
12 videos
7.03K links
🚀 Статьи, новости, туториалы по frontend разработке.

http://jem-space.ru

Admin: @jem_jem
Пишу в @five_a_m

Хорошие серваки от DigitalOcean: https://m.do.co/c/1351d64475ee

Реклама: http://bit.ly/2NxmVDu
Download Telegram
Подкаст «devschacht»: Ночной фронтенд #16  —  PiterJS 20: Dart, Kotlin, Closure и Wallaby.js #common https://medium.com/devschacht/nightly-16-cd907d688803
Подкаст «Веб-стандарты», Выпуск №103: Браузеры и разработка интерфейсов, где искать, если потеряли статью, точка с запятой в JS, понятно о выравнивании в CSS, трюки Сары с SVG, управление проектами, фронтендер в Берлине. #web #common https://medium.com/web-standards/episode-103-e1fedf35fbb4
Техники композиции в js
#js #common

Все привыкли к использованию наследования для переиспользования кода и создания связи объектов. Однако, наследование является самой узкой формой связи объектов.

Есть несколько хороших альтернатив классовому наследованию, среди которых объектная композиция.

Формы объектной композиции:
▫️ Агрегация - когда объект формируется из перечислимого набора подобъектов
▫️Конкатенация - когда объект формируется путем добавления новых свойств к существующему объекту
▫️Делегирование - когда объект ссылается или делегирует другому объекту

Подробнее и с примерами можно ознакомиться в нашем переводе статьи Эрика Элиота https://goo.gl/9KaEFD
Фронтенд — это не больно! Пособие для разработчиков и сочувствующих #common https://bespoyasov.ru/front-not-pain/
Подкаст «Drinkcast», #25 — «Те самые Java-фронтендеры» #common https://spb-frontend.ru/podcast/25/
Подкаст «Веб-стандарты», Выпуск №108: Новый фид подкаста, эксперименты и основы вёрстки, перегретая зарплата, PWA на десктопе, ECMAScript 3000, Vue.js вместо jQuery, Node.js 10. #common #web https://medium.com/web-standards/episode-108-8b45d469d451
Подкаст «devschacht»: Ночной фронтенд #24 — JavaScript, которого не было #web #common https://medium.com/devschacht/nightly-24-f3e010b3298